Section 1: The Rise of Machine Learning in Acoustic Analysis
The integration of machine learning algorithms has revolutionized the field of acoustic analysis, enabling researchers to analyze vast amounts of speech data with unprecedented accuracy. By leveraging techniques such as deep learning and natural language processing, researchers can now identify subtle patterns and anomalies in speech that were previously undetectable. This has led to significant breakthroughs in areas such as speech recognition, sentiment analysis, and language modeling. For instance, machine learning-powered acoustic analysis can be used to develop more sophisticated voice assistants, such as Amazon's Alexa or Google Assistant, which can better understand and respond to human speech.
Section 2: Multimodal Analysis and the Future of Human-Computer Interaction
As we move towards a more multimodal approach to speech analysis, we are witnessing the emergence of innovative applications that combine acoustic analysis with other modalities such as gesture recognition, facial analysis, and physiological signals. This multimodal approach has the potential to revolutionize human-computer interaction, enabling the development of more intuitive and responsive interfaces. For example, multimodal analysis can be used to create more sophisticated virtual reality systems, where users can interact with virtual objects using a combination of speech, gestures, and facial expressions. Furthermore, the integration of acoustic analysis with other modalities can also enhance our understanding of human emotions, cognitive states, and social behaviors, leading to more effective and personalized human-computer interactions.
